Understanding the FIFA World Cup Asian Qualifiers Format

Alright, guys, before we jump into the juicy details of the standings, let's break down how the Asian qualifiers actually work. The Asian Football Confederation (AFC) uses a multi-stage qualification format, meaning teams need to overcome several hurdles to reach the World Cup. It's not a simple one-and-done deal! Generally, the process involves preliminary rounds, a group stage, and then a final phase. The exact format can vary slightly from one qualifying cycle to the next, but the core principles remain the same: compete, accumulate points, and advance.

The preliminary rounds usually involve the lower-ranked teams battling it out to secure a place in the main group stage. This is where the underdogs get a chance to shine and potentially upset the established footballing nations. Think of it as the qualifying rounds in other sports, where the smaller teams get their opportunity to prove themselves. The group stage is where the real drama unfolds. Teams are divided into groups, and they play each other in a round-robin format, meaning every team faces every other team in their group both home and away. Each win earns a team three points, a draw earns one point, and a loss means zero points. The teams accumulate these points throughout the group stage, and the teams with the most points advance to the next round. The top teams from each group, along with the best runners-up, typically move on to the next phase, which could be another group stage or a direct qualification round. The final phase determines which teams from Asia will be heading to the World Cup. This stage could involve more group play, or it could involve a knockout stage, and sometimes, the teams also play playoff matches. In this stage, teams compete for the coveted spots at the World Cup finals. The number of qualifying spots allocated to Asia has varied over the years, but it's usually around four to five, with the possibility of an additional spot through intercontinental playoffs. The allocation of spots also affects how the stages play out, and the qualification format may change based on the amount of available space.

Analyzing Current FIFA World Cup Asian Qualifiers Standings

Now, let's get into the heart of the matter: the current standings! These are updated regularly as matches are played, so be sure to check the latest information. The tables themselves provide a wealth of information, from a team’s position in the group to their goal difference. Understanding how to read the standings is key to following the progress of your favorite teams. Look at the basic components. You'll see the team's name, the number of matches played, the number of wins, draws, and losses, the goals scored, goals conceded, goal difference, and the total points accumulated. This information gives you a snapshot of a team's performance. The team with the most points in a group typically leads the pack and is in a strong position to qualify, while the team at the bottom of the table may face elimination.

Here’s how to decipher the data and gain valuable insights into each team's campaign. The points are the most crucial indicator of a team's success. As we mentioned, three points are awarded for a win, one for a draw, and zero for a loss. The team with the most points in the group typically qualifies for the next round or the World Cup directly. Goal difference is the difference between the number of goals a team has scored and the number of goals it has conceded. This comes into play when teams are tied on points. A higher goal difference can be a tie-breaker. Then, consider the goals scored and goals conceded. A high number of goals scored indicates a strong attacking force, while a low number of goals conceded suggests a solid defense. Check to see the head-to-head records. In some cases, the head-to-head results between teams tied on points will be the first tie-breaker. If Team A beat Team B in both their matches, Team A would rank higher. There are also other factors that might matter, depending on the specific tournament rules. These could include fair play records, disciplinary points, or even drawing lots, although that is rare.
